阿里云Windows Server with Container是一种结合了Windows Server操作系统和容器技术的云服务解决方案,适用于需要在Windows环境下运行容器化应用的企业。 该服务不仅提供了Windows Server的稳定性和兼容性,还通过容器技术实现了应用的快速部署、灵活扩展和高效管理。
1. 核心优势
阿里云Windows Server with Container的最大优势在于其能够无缝集成Windows Server和容器技术,满足企业在Windows环境下运行容器化应用的需求。 对于依赖Windows生态系统的企业,尤其是那些使用.NET框架、SQL Server等微软技术的企业,该服务提供了极大的便利。通过容器化,企业可以将应用及其依赖打包在一起,确保在不同环境中的一致性,从而减少部署和运维的复杂性。
2. 技术架构
阿里云Windows Server with Container基于Windows Server 2019或更高版本,支持Docker容器引擎。Windows容器分为两种类型:Windows Server容器和Hyper-V容器。Windows Server容器与主机共享内核,适合轻量级应用;Hyper-V容器则通过虚拟机提供更强的隔离性,适合对安全性要求较高的场景。阿里云通过优化底层基础设施,确保容器的高性能和稳定性。
3. 应用场景
该服务适用于多种场景:
- 企业级应用迁移:对于需要将传统Windows应用迁移到云端的用户,容器化可以简化迁移过程,降低风险。
- 微服务架构:通过容器化,企业可以更容易地实现微服务架构,提升系统的可维护性和扩展性。
- DevOps实践:容器技术与CI/CD工具的结合,能够提速开发、测试和部署流程,提升开发效率。
4. 管理与运维
阿里云提供了完善的管理工具,包括容器镜像仓库、监控和日志服务等。用户可以通过阿里云控制台或API轻松管理容器集群,实现自动化运维。此外,阿里云还提供了安全加固和合规性支持,确保容器环境的安全性。
5. 成本与性能
阿里云Windows Server with Container在性能和成本之间实现了良好的平衡。 通过按需付费的模式,企业可以根据实际使用情况灵活调整资源,避免资源浪费。同时,阿里云的全球基础设施确保了低延迟和高可用性,满足企业对性能的高要求。
总结
阿里云Windows Server with Container是企业在Windows环境下实现容器化应用的理想选择。它不仅提供了Windows Server的稳定性和兼容性,还通过容器技术实现了应用的快速部署和高效管理。对于依赖Windows生态系统的企业,该服务是迈向云原生架构的重要一步。
ECLOUD博客